Oct 21, · Here's how to withdraw an application in three different parts of the process: 1. Before an interview offer. You might decide to withdraw an application before the hiring manager contacts you to schedule an appointment. In this case, you can cancel the application in two ways, depending on how you applied. If you applied by sending an email. They don't need details, just be courteous and to the point. Thanks for their time, but you wish to withdraw your application. They've got other things to worry about - and if they really, really want you for the job, you'll get a call. Short and sharp is all that is needed, but do thank them for their time anyway.
